Skarmory (Japanese: エアームド Airmd) is a Metal-type Basic Pokémon card. It was first released as part of the Undaunted expansion.

Release information
This card was released in the Undaunted expansion with artwork by Midori Harada, originating from the Japanese Reviving Legends expansion. It was reprinted in the Call of Legends expansion with new artwork by the same artist.

Trivia
Origin
Razor Wing is an attack that first appeared on Vibrava from EX Dragon. This card's Pokédex entry comes from Pokémon SoulSilver.
